How much do part time recruiter j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for part time recruiter in Raleigh, NC is $51,521.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$40,800.00 and $58,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a part time recruiter do?

A part-time recruiter is responsible for sourcing, screening, and recommending candidates for job positions, but works fewer hours than a full-time recruiter. They often coordinate interviews, maintain candidate databases, and assist with onboarding processes. Part-time recruiters may work for staffing agencies, corporations, or as independent consultants, and their schedules are typically more flexible to accommodate other commitments. Their primary goal is to help organizations find and hire qualified talent efficiently.

How does a part time recruiter balance sourcing candidates with other responsibilities?

Part-time recruiters often juggle multiple tasks, such as sourcing candidates, conducting initial screenings, and coordinating interviews, all within limited hours. To manage this workload efficiently, they frequently rely on applicant tracking systems (ATS) and clear communication with hiring managers to prioritize urgent roles. Setting daily or weekly goals and batching similar tasks can also help maximize productivity. Collaboration with full-time team members ensures alignment and smooth hand-offs, making teamwork and organization essential for success in this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time recruiter?

To thrive as a Part Time Recruiter, you need a solid understanding of talent acquisition, candidate screening, and interviewing techniques, often supported by experience in human resources or recruitment. Familiarity with applicant tracking systems (ATS), job boards, and sourcing tools is typically required. Excellent interpersonal skills, adaptability, and strong organizational abilities help set top recruiters apart. These skills and tools are vital for efficiently identifying top candidates and building strong relationships with both clients and job seekers in a flexible work arrangement.

This is a seasonal position.





Candidate must be fluent in both English and Spanish.


POSITION DESCRIPTION: Under the general supervision of the Migrant Coordinator and Director of Federal Programs, the Migrant Education Part-Time Recruiter is responsible for identifying and recruiting eligible migratory children (ages 03-21) for the Migrant Education Program at camp sites, and agricultural farms within the Pitt County Region. This is field work-it means meeting people where they are, literally. 
Key Responsibilities:


  • Travel to farms, camp sites, packing facilities, and rural communities to locate eligible Out-of-School Youth.
  • Identify and recruit eligible migratory students in compliance with district, federal and state policy.
  • Regularly travels within Pitt County in order to conduct in-person interviews with Out-of-School Youth (OSY) to complete the Certificate of Eligibility (COE).
  • Build and maintain partnerships with farm owners, businesses, and community agencies.
  • Advocate for Spanish-speaking students whose parents work in agriculture to access educational and support services.
  • Maintain accurate electronic records and complete reports in a timely manner.
  • Attend training, meeting, and professional development events.
  • Organize your schedule independently (to accommodate night and weekend hours) to align with farm and family availability.
  • Represent the values of Pitt County Schools with professionalism and cultural sensitivity.
  • Maintain confidentiality, professionalism, and integrity at all times.


Qualifications:

  • Education: High School Diploma or equivalent required. Additional education or relevant training is a bonus.
  • Language Skills: Must be fluent in Spanish and English
  • Transportation: Valid North Carolina Driver's License, must have reliable transportation and current auto insurance required.
  • Knowledge of: Local agricultural regions and agricultural community dynamics.
  • Skills in: Communication, organization, documentation, basic computer use. Experience in recruitment, or working with farmworker or highly mobile populations is a plus.
  • Availability: Must be flexible and willing to work non-traditional hours (evenings, and weekends) to meet recruitment goals.
  • Must pass a background check, drug screening, and program specific training.
